Our electric vehicles are equipped with Lithium Iron Phosphate (LiFePO4) systems monitored by intelligent Battery Management Systems (BMS). Using real-time cellular telemetry, our BMS tracking prevents thermal anomalies, balances individual cell voltages, and delivers comprehensive protection against overcharging. Integrated with energy recovery systems, regenerative braking captures decelerative energy to extend operating range by up to 15%.
Using high-torque permanent magnet synchronous motors (PMSM) paired with heavy-duty low-maintenance transaxles, our vehicles deliver reliable torque at low speeds. Engineered with dual-ratio reduction gearboxes, our heavy cargo platforms climb steep gradients under maximum payload. Integrated digital controllers manage start-up torque, eliminating sudden surges and reducing stress on mechanical gears.
Engineered with a low center of gravity, our trike frames are designed to optimize stability during turns. Our dual-wishbone front suspension and leaf-sprung rear axle designs reduce body roll under load. Hydraulic disc braking systems on all three wheels are balanced with equalizing valves, ensuring linear stops even on wet roads.

Ensuring seamless market entry through rigorous technical documentation and global certification.
Importing light electric vehicles requires alignment with complex regional transport regulations. Shandong Li Mao Tong Group coordinates with international homologation bodies to secure essential compliance certifications, simplifying the customs clearance process for our partners.
Our vehicles are certified under European L-category protocols, including L2e-P for light passenger trikes and L2e-U for utility/cargo platforms. Certificates of Conformity (CoC) are issued with every order to ensure road registration compliance.
Our low-speed electric vehicles (LSVs) comply with FMVSS 500 standards, featuring windshields, turn signals, and seat belts to enable operation on public roads within designated speed limits.

Maximizing container utilization and reducing import duties with structured assembly protocols.
To reduce shipping costs and optimize tariff structures, we support multiple delivery formats: Completely Knocked Down (CKD) and Semi-Knocked-Down (SKD) kits. Our engineering team designs dedicated shipping racks that pack components tightly while preventing paint chips or structural stress during transit.




Through our standardized CKD assembly process, our partners' technicians can assemble a cargo trike in under 30 minutes using common shop tools. We provide detailed manuals, step-by-step videos, and remote training support to ensure local teams maintain high assembly quality.
